Transaction 5373e315e02689f84e74b223242a6816ad7a613fad2f116b40215040eac28196

2 Input
2 Outputs
  • 5373e315e02689f84e74b223242a6816ad7a613fad2f116b40215040eac28196:0
  • value  5083219
    address  3Kj3rEJKXKdsmTxwme15mBCFM6Xd62eVTS
  • 5373e315e02689f84e74b223242a6816ad7a613fad2f116b40215040eac28196:1
  • value  2200000000
    address  1HM8HfKebFiadMbhDaydtJ1dY2vGSx7hkL